Billy Smith is averaging 46 fantasy points from 10 games for the Sydney Roosters this season. His top score for the year is 65 and he scored 43 in his most recent game.
Over his last three games he has averaged 54, playing an average of 80 minutes. Across the season he has scored 8 tries and is averaging 11 tackles and 144 run metres a game.
Smith's break even is 39, at a current price of $583k. A break even is the score a player needs to reach for his price to hold. Scores above it push the price up and scores below it pull the price down.
He has averaged 54 over his last three games, so on current form he is clearing that mark and his price should keep climbing.
Smith has averaged 54 over his last three games, above his break even of 39. That points to price rises in the coming rounds, which is the window coaches look for when trading a player in.

Smith is priced at $583k in NRL Fantasy. His starting price this season was $410k and he has risen $173k since.
That has him in the mid price range, below the premium scorers coaches look to for captaincy and above the cheaper players picked for price growth. He is currently owned by 2% of NRL Fantasy teams.
Smith and the Sydney Roosters next face the Canterbury Bulldogs in Round 23.
After that the Sydney Roosters have the Penrith Panthers and then the Wests Tigers.
